When shipping from Chicago to Detroit via air, anticipate disruptions due to North America winter storms (December-March) by building in buffer days and flexible delivery windows. Confirm capacity well in advance for the back-to-school surge (late July-September) and the holiday retail peaks (October-December), as demand tightens significantly. Monitor carriers for real-time updates and adjust lead times accordingly to avoid congestion-related delays during these critical periods. Additionally, consider potential weather impacts and staffing shortages around public holidays (December 20-January 5) to ensure timely deliveries.

Shipping temperature-sensitive medicines Requires Validated insulated packaging, suitable refrigerants, and unbroken temperature monitoring. Select an express service where possible, stabilize gel packs, and place a data logger in the carton to verify that medical drugs stayed within their labeled temperature range.
Fragile glass vials of Medicines must be packed in Molded trays with Top and bottom cushioning. Set trays inside a double-walled box and block and brace with void-fill so nothing moves. For moisture-sensitive medical drugs, integrate this with moisture-barrier inner bags and desiccants.
International shipments of Pharmaceutical goods typically demand a detailed commercial invoice, packing list, and any Licenses required by the importing country. Many destinations also ask for Certificates of Analysis, proof of GDP-compliant handling, and clear temperature instructions for cold-chain medicines. Double-check requirements with your customs broker before shipping.
For moisture-sensitive Medicines, select Foil-laminate pouches plus desiccant sachets inside the packaging. Seal cartons tightly, avoid damaged boxes, and select transport options that reduce exposure to rain and high humidity, such as covered docks and climate-controlled linehaul for medical drugs.
High-value Pharma products generally need Specialized cargo insurance that covers temperature excursions, breakage, and theft. Work with an insurer familiar with pharmaceutical goods, specify the full replacement value, and retain temperature and handling records so claims can be processed efficiently if something goes wrong.
Pharmaceuticals require temperature-controlled environments during air transport to maintain their efficacy. It is essential to use validated packaging and monitoring devices to ensure compliance with temperature regulations throughout the flight.
Shipments of pharmaceuticals within the United States typically require a bill of lading, packing list, and any necessary regulatory documentation, such as certificates of analysis or compliance with the Drug Enforcement Administration (DEA) regulations if applicable.
